Two New Species of Coral Discovered
Source: Taipei Times
April 7, 2012
"Two new species of shallow-water coral have been discovered just off the coast of Taiwan, but their natural habitat is being threatened by construction projects in the area, environmentalists said yesterday, urging the government to put greater emphasis on ocean conservation.
Chen Chao-lun (陳昭倫), an associate researcher with the Biodiversity Research Center at Academia Sinica, yesterday told a press conference that after more than 20 years of research on corals in Taiwan, Academia Sinica’s research lab has confirmed the recent discovery of two new endemic species of coral — Pseudosiderastrea formosa and Polycyanthus chiashanensis."
